0 votes

Tablette Android chinoise générique briquée - AlldayMall adm-tp001

J'ai une tablette chinoise générique fonctionnant sous Android 4.1.1, bloquée au démarrage. Je peux accéder au mode de récupération et j'ai effectué une réinitialisation d'usine. Mais elle est toujours bloquée. Je ne sais pas quoi faire à ce stade. Je ne trouve pas d'image d'usine pour pouvoir la réinstaller en utilisant adb.

s'il vous plaît aidez!

AllDayMall adm-tp001

MODIFICATION

J'ai réussi à récupérer le build.prop du périphérique en utilisant adb. Maintenant, je recherche le build d'origine pour pouvoir le réinstaller sur le périphérique

ro.serialno=
ro.bootmode=unknown
ro.baseband=unknown
ro.bootloader=unknown
ro.hardware=sun5i
ro.revision=41275
ro.factorytest=0
ro.secure=0
ro.allow.mock.location=1
ro.debuggable=1
persist.sys.usb.config=mass_storage,adb
ro.build.id=JRO03C
ro.build.display.id=nuclear_evb-eng 4.1.1 JRO03C 20130628 test-keys
ro.build.version.incremental=20130628
ro.build.version.sdk=16
ro.build.version.codename=REL
ro.build.version.release=4.1.1
ro.build.date=Fri Jun 28 17:10:22 CST 2013
ro.build.date.utc=1372410622
ro.build.type=eng
ro.build.user=android6
ro.build.host=Linux2
ro.build.tags=test-keys
ro.product.model=SoftwinerEvb
ro.product.brand=softwinners
ro.product.name=nuclear_evb
ro.product.device=nuclear-evb
ro.product.board=nuclear
ro.product.cpu.abi=armeabi-v7a
ro.product.cpu.abi2=armeabi
ro.product.manufacturer=unknown
ro.product.locale.language=en
ro.product.locale.region=US
ro.wifi.channels=
ro.board.platform=exDroid
ro.build.product=nuclear-evb
ro.build.description=nuclear_evb-eng 4.1.1 JRO03C 20130628 test-keys
ro.build.fingerprint=softwinners/nuclear_evb/nuclear-     evb:4.1.1/JRO03C/20130628:eng/test-keys
ro.build.characteristics=tablet
ro.com.android.dateformat=MM-dd-yyyy
ro.config.ringtone=Ring_Synth_04.ogg
ro.config.notification_sound=pixiedust.ogg
ro.carrier=unknown
ro.config.alarm_alert=Alarm_Classic.ogg
dalvik.vm.heapsize=48m
ro.kernel.android.checkjni=0
persist.sys.timezone=Europe/London
persist.sys.language=en
persist.sys.country=US
wifi.interface=wlan0
wifi.supplicant_scan_interval=15
debug.egl.hw=1
ro.opengles.version=131072
rild.libargs=-d/dev/ttyUSB2
rild.libpath=/system/lib/libsoftwinner-ril.so
keyguard.no_require_sim=true
persist.sys.strictmode.visual=0
persist.sys.strictmode.disable=1
persist.service.adb.enable=0
hwui.render_dirty_regions=false
ro.property.tabletUI=true
ro.property.copySystem=false
ro.udisk.lable=NUCLEAR
ro.product.firmware=v0.4rc3
eken.board.platform=exDroid
eken.hardware=sun5i
eken.hardware.screen.size=7
eken.hardware.screen.res=800x480
eken.build.version.release=4.1.1
eken.build.version.sdk=16
eken.product.model=A73
eken.product.device=nuclear-evb
eken.product.name=nuclear_evb
eken.product.manufacturer=eken
net.bt.name=Android
net.change=net.bt.name
dalvik.vm.stack-trace-file=/data/anr/traces.txt
init.svc.ueventd=running
init.svc.recovery=running
init.svc.adbd=running

0 votes

Il ne s'agit pas d'une brique voir le lien pour une explication. Le bootloop est dû au corrupt /cache ou à une application résidant dans la partition /data est endommagée, la solution est de démarrer en récupération et de effacer le cache.

0 votes

J'ai fait ça plusieurs fois, ça n'a pas résolu le problème. Je peux seulement utiliser ADB avec elle quand elle est en mode récupération. et je ne peux pas utiliser la coquille non plus.

1voto

Xian Points 1

Essayez ce Rom i, ma tablette est nuclear_evb-eng4.1.1JRO03C 20130628 , Lien:

https://www.dropbox.com/s/6jtialhe1r4th0g/8064-%E5%8F%8C309-PH_a13-4.1-auto-mxc622x-20130628.img

J'espère que cela fonctionne pour vous. Ça a marché avec ma tablette. ;)

0voto

Adam Bevill Points 11

  Soumis initialement par le membre 'Cyberrmate-123' (basé à Kolkata) dans le forum XDA le 4 Juin 2013. Tout ce que j'ai fait, c'est corriger l'orthographe et "étoffer" l'explication. Ce n'est PAS un guide "pas à pas pour les débutants". Cela suppose que vous connaissez adb et où le trouver. De même, cela suppose que vous êtes déjà familier avec un utilitaire de décompression/recompression dans votre OS préféré (Windows ou Linux). Mais, si comme moi, vous avez des compétences raisonnables et avez passé un temps incommensurable simplement à essayer de récupérer de la situation où l'Uberizer ne récupère pas votre sauvegarde ET où vous avez déjà pris une sauvegarde 'dd'/'cat' de chaque fichu partition 'nand' que vous avez pu trouver........... alors vous pourriez trouver ce qui suit utile.

Note pour l'utilisateur2247823 Vous avez dit que vous pouviez adb. Alors insérez une carte uSD et adb shell montez la carte uSD Changez le dossier monté n cat /dev/block/nanda >nanda.   (C'est le chargeur avec script.bin, etc) cat /dev/block/nandb >nandb.    (C'est l'env pour uboot, sauvegardez pour la complétude) cat /dev/block/nandc >nandc.   (C'est la partition de démarrage avec le noyau & les fichiers init.sun?.rc) cat /dev/block/nandd >nandd.   (C'est le système avec des modules de pilotes spécifiques au fournisseur) cat /dev/block/nandg >nandg.   (C'est la récupération) Démontez la carte SD et clonez ces fichiers. Avec eux, vous pourrez recréer une copie de travail identique de la ROM stock que votre fournisseur ne vous a jamais donnée. Davemusic.

Salut à tous, certains utilisateurs d'appareils allwinner se retrouvent avec un clone/sauvegarde de leur tablette mais sans l'image de la ROM stock du fabricant (ou ne peuvent pas trouver de téléchargement) au cas où une ROM personnalisée échoue. Voici comment vous sauver. Téléchargez n'importe quelle ROM stock de clone. (Il y a quelques limites ici - le bon sens prévaut - si vous avez une tablette A10 alors cela doit être une ROM A10 si vous êtes sur ICS - alors cela doit être une ROM ICS. DOIT ÊTRE UNE IMAGE LIVESUIT (la plupart le sont)

SAUVEGARDER LA ROM ORIGINALE ** Maintenant installez et configurez adb et extrayez tout l'intérieur de votre tablette. En utilisant des commandes comme 'adb pull system system'. Cela créera un répertoire appelé system et extraira votre partition système dedans. Maintenant pour le chargeur de démarrage et le noyau bootable (et son ramdisk) nous utilisons 'cat' pour lire les partitions nand 'nandc' et 'nanda'. Su -c "cat dev/block/nanda > sdcard/bootloader.img" Su -c "cat dev/block/nandc > sdcard/boot.img".

*MAINTENANT NOUS CHANGENT LA ROM VANILLE POUR VOTRE VERSION * Maintenant avec n'importe quel utilitaire de décompression/recompression de ROM (j'utilise image repacker xda forum) décompressez l'image de clone.

Remplacez les fichiers de démarrage et de chargeur de démarrage à l'intérieur de l'image livesuit décompressée et changez l'extension en .fex (si votre programme de compression a un dossier 'iso' changez aussi là) (Davemusic préfère copier nandd dans system.fex et nandg dans recovery.fex plus le boot et le bootloader comme spécifié ci-dessus) Maintenant recomprimez et flashez. Si ça fonctionne immédiatement alors c'est cool. Sinon utilisez adb pour pousser des modules de votre dossier système vers la ROM que vous exécutez. Poussez également le dossier 'etc' vers 'system/etc' et poussez le dossier 'hw' dans 'lib/hw' vers 'system/lib/hw'. Maintenant redémarrez. Cela fonctionnera.

( Davemusic a eu des problèmes avec ce qui suit parce que l'outil "repack-bootimage.pl" était incorrect. La ligne qui fait le mkbootimage doit être system ("mkbootimg --cmdline 'console=ttyS0, 115200 rw init=/init loglevel=5' --base 0x40000000 --kernel $ARGV[0] --ramdisk ramdisk-repack.cpio.gz -o $ARGV[2]");

       c'est une longue ligne....qui se poursuit dans ce post. Mais, après avoir modifié cette commande j'ai pu l'utiliser et créer mon image livesuit. ) * SUIVANT EST UNIQUEMENT SI VOUS VOULEZ CRÉER VOTRE PROPRE IMAGE MODIFIÉE * Maintenant pour une solution permanente. Utilisez les outils sunxi dans ubuntu ou tout linux pour d'abord convertir le système.fex de la ROM clone en un fichier system.fex en utilisant SIM2IMG. Montez-le en utilisant 'sudo mount -o loop system.img ' Maintenant sous linux vous devriez taper 'sudo nautilus' pour ouvrir le navigateur de fichiers gui en mode superutilisateur. (Cela facilite un peu la modification des fichiers). Maintenant depuis votre dossier système sauvegardé, copiez le contenu de 'vendor/modules', 'lib/hw' and 'etc' vers le répertoire monté. (Si cela semble un peu étrange - souvenez-vous que le répertoire cible est /system. Mais, votre sauvegarde est relative à cela. C'est-à-dire que le préfixe '/system' disparaît. Ainsi; '/system/etc' devient simplement 'etc' et '/system/lib/hw' devient 'lib/hw') Ensuite utilisez 'make_ext4fs' pour créer un fichier fex sparse comme ceci; 'make_ext4fs -s -l 500M -a system system newsystem.fex' . Cela créera newsystem.fex. Copiez-le de retour dans votre rom décompressée. Remplacez-le. Repressez. Flashez. Maintenant vous avez “presque” votre ROM stock en cours d'exécution. (PAS encore identique car vous n'avez pas changé les applications, faites-le si vous voulez). Si vous le souhaitez vous pouvez faire le ext4fs directement dans votre dossier système sauvegardé. (changez le chemin cible de 'newsystem.fex' dans la commande make_ext4fs pour inclure votre dossier de sauvegarde système) Copiez le nouveau fichier fex. Recompressez. flash. Cela ramènera votre véritable ROM stock. Sur certaines images livesuit, cela corrompt le "système de fichiers disque" donc la carte sd interne ne se monte pas. (comme dans la ROM de l'eken T01A) Si c'est le cas - alors faites ce qui suit. Ouvrez adb shell. ensuite listez /dev/block/nand? La dernière partition nand est votre carte sd. Il y a soit 9,10 ou 11 partitions nand nommées nanda à nandi (ou nandj ou nandk) Peu importe la dernière - formatez-la en utilisant l'une des commandes appropriées suivantes; busybox mkfs.vat /dev/block/nandi void' OU busybox mkfs.vat /dev/block/nandj void' OU 'busybox mkfs.vat /dev/block/nandk void' Redémarrez. Alors vous pourrez la monter. Maintenant vous pouvez avoir l'esprit tranquille tout en flashant des ROM personnalisées. Profitez-en. ATTENTION - Il SE PEUT que vous n'ayez aucune entrée du tout pour 'nand' dans /dev/block. Cela peut se produire si vous avez la mauvaise version du module nand.ko dans le répertoire racine. Désolé mais, résoudre ce problème dépasse le cadre de ce tutoriel.

-1voto

Robino Points 101

Ouvrez votre outil rockchipcliquez sur switch. Une fois que votre ordinateur l'a reconnu, installez le pilote rockchip. Ensuite, récupérez-le.

androidalle.com

AndroidAlle est une communauté de androiders où vous pouvez résoudre vos problèmes et vos doutes. Vous pouvez consulter les questions des autres sysadmins, poser vos propres questions ou résoudre celles des autres.

Powered by:

X